Resumo

The focus of this presentation is to describe the total seismic response of circular oil storage tanks by carrying out a simplified analysis with a series of geometrical properties. The main objective is to provide an approach that describes seismic actions in tanks as well as their implications for the structural dynamic analysis of instability. Many companies work on projects outside Brazil where they have to deal with such issues. Despite the area of oil being considerably discussed, not many studies on this topic are found concerning the Brazilian context. The seismic response has been calculated by the base shear and the overturning moment by using the simplified procedure adopted in Eurocode 8. For the response spectra, Venezuelan code Covenin has been used. In order to study the principal cause of critical elastic-plastic instability modes of collapse, the procedure adopted takes impulsive and convective actions of the natural period of the liquid to obtain the hydrodynamic pressure in function of the lateral accelerations.
